      Imported mobile handsets to be costlier

      Abrar Hussain: Imp-orted mobile phone handsets will be costlier after Finance Minister AMA Muhith yesterday proposed a 1 percentage point surcharge increase in his budget speech for fiscal 2018-19 at the parliament. Currently, there are 10% customers’ duty, 15% vat, 2% advance income tax and another 1% surcharge on imported mobile phone handsets, reported The Daily…

            Tripoli airport reopens after closure due to clashes

            Reuters: The only functioning airport in the Libyan capital Tripoli will reopen its airspace on Wednesday afternoon after clashes between rival militias forced it to close two weeks ago, the airport administration said. Mitiga airport was shut after rockets were fired in its direction. Flights were diverted to Misrata airport about 190 km (120 miles)…
